Mission
The PAL provides free access to mentoring and enrichment programs for low-income youth in the urban core of Kansas City, KS. After-school and summer programs are designed to create positive relationships with police officers and adult mentors that help kids avoid crime, violence and negative influences while developing skills and confidence. Our innovative programs such as Driver's Education, fitness, gun safety, gardening & healthy cooking, low-rider bike club, art and academic tutoring help disadvantaged youth ages 8-18 develop mind, body and spirit. PAL kids learn valuable practical skills as well as communication and teamwork soft skills that will prepare them to be good members of the workforce in our community.
Programs
4 programs
Fitness & Boxing Program: Over 930 youth participated in free fitness and boxing training. This program improves physical health, discipline, and self-confidence in youth, with several competing in amateur boxing tournaments.
Growing and Cooking for Good Program: Harvested 2,000 pounds of fresh produce, 2,500 eggs, and 150 pounds of honey. More than 6,250 free meals were prepared and served to families, teaching youth essential skills in food production, nutrition, and service.
Driver's Education Program: More than 180 youth obtained driver's permits and licenses through our free, police-led initiative. This addresses a primary economic and mobility barrier while fostering positive relationships with law enforcement.
Lowrider Bike Program: Engaged 20 youth in hands-on mechanical skills and creative design, allowing them to assemble and customize lowrider bicycles. This program not only teaches practical skills like tool use and assembly but also fosters creativity, patience, and pride in accomplishment.
